The class begins at the Bonito Lounge on Basilio Badillo 229, in the heart of Puerto Vallarta’s Zona Romántica. This lively, easily accessible location provides a relaxed setting that already hints at the casual fun ahead. The session starts promptly at 5:00 pm, so arriving on time ensures you get the full experience.
For $50, you gain not only the hands-on skill of crafting three margaritas but also a deeper understanding of the spirits involved. The experience includes three personalized margaritas—a chance to taste and learn about traditional and contemporary variations. Is this tour suitable for minors or non-drinkers?
Yes, minors under 18 will be served non-alcoholic drinks, and service animals are allowed. The class is primarily focused on tasting and learning, so it’s suitable for a wide age range.
What is the meeting point?
The class starts at the Bonito Lounge located at Basilio Badillo 229, in Puerto Vallarta’s Zona Romántica. It’s a convenient spot close to public transportation.
What is included in the price?
You get three personalized margaritas, guided instruction by certified bartenders, and a chance to explore different types of spirits. Gratuity is not included.
How long does the experience last?
It runs for approximately 1 hour and 20 minutes. This makes it easy to fit into a short evening or after other activities.
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, you can cancel for free up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, providing flexibility if your schedule shifts.
What type of spirits will we learn about?
You’ll explore high-end tequila, mezcal, and raicilla, gaining insights into their flavors and how they’re used in cocktails.
Do I need prior cocktail-making experience?
No, this class is suitable for all levels. Whether you’re a seasoned mixologist or a complete beginner, you’ll learn something new.
Is transportation provided?
No, the tour does not include transportation. The meeting point is easily accessible by public transit or walking.
